"World 8 Map (Dark Land)"[1] is a musical theme composed by Koji Kondo for Super Mario Bros. 3. It plays in the overworld map for Dark Land, the eight and final world of the game. A similar theme is played as the opening of "Bowser BGM" in Super Mario World.
Arrangements
The Adventures of Super Mario Bros. 3
An ar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)" can be heard throughout The Adventures of Super Mario Bros. 3, as the show is based on Super Mario Bros. 3.
Super Mario series
Super Mario All-Stars
The Super Mario All-Stars version of Super Mario Bros. 3 features a 16-bit ar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)" that is used for the same purpose as the original. This arrangement is reused for the same purposes in Super Mario All-Stars + Super Mario World and Super Mario All-Stars Limited Edition.

Super Mario Advance 4: Super Mario Bros. 3
The Game Boy Advance remake of Super Mario Bros. 3, Super Mario Advance 4: Super Mario Bros. 3, features an ar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)" that is used for the same purpose as the original.
Mario Party series
Mario Party
In the first Mario Party, an ar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)", titled "Dodging Danger" and composed by Yasunori Mitsuda, plays in the minigames Skateboard Scamper and Piranha's Pursuit.

Mario Party Superstars
In Mario Party Superstars, an arrangement of "Dodging Danger", which in itself is an ar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)", plays in the minigame Piranha's Pursuit.

Mario Kart DS
In Mario Kart DS, the background music that plays in Bowser Castle is loosely based on "World 8 Map (Dark Land)". This arrangement was composed by Shinobu Nagata.

Super Paper Mario
In Super Paper Mario, a metal ar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)", titled "Bowser Battle", plays during Bowser's boss fights.

Super Smash Bros. Ultimate
Super Smash Bros. Ultimate features two arrangements of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)", both of which can be played on any Super Smash Bros.-series and Super Mario-series stage.
The first arrangement can be in heard "Fortress Boss - Super Mario Bros. 3", which, despite the name, is actually a medley arrangement of multiple themes from Super Mario Bros. 3, those being "Fortress Boss", "World 6 Map (Ice Land)", and "World 8 Map (Dark Land)".
The second arrangement of "World 8 Map (Dark Land)" is incorporated into "King Bowser - Super Mario Bros. 3", which is a metal arrangement of "King of the Koopas" from Super Mario Bros. 3.
